Come on a weekday. If really have to come on a weekend, take the 5-6pm timing.
U will have around 1-2hrs only but i am sure its enough. During that timing u can walk around more comfortably especially when u are coming with family members.
Either that, or u come early in the morning at the opening hours of 10am and Queue with the Tour groups consisting of mainly ATs.

Sentosa has expanded considerably since my last visit and I'm confused where I can see this Leafy Sea Dragon, is it displayed at this SEA Aquarium or at another location?
Heyhey.
The leafy sea dragon can be seen at the Underwater world AND S.E.A Aquarium. The ones at the Underwater world will be bigger in size while the ones at S.E.A Aquarium are much smaller since they are only in for around 1 or 2 months?

Not sure about power tangs. I have a purple tang for around 1 year and recently i wanted to add yellow tangs in. (i had yellow tang long ago and my dad loves them)
I got 3 yellow tangs that are BIGGER in size. But at the end of the day. They fought even though my tank was a 800l one. The survivor, Purple Tang
